Criticism of terms used in reform bill
Unborn babies don't have rights - the Abortion Bill defends the mother.
That message from the man behind it, Dr Alex Allinson MHK.
The public consultation is in full swing and has already attracted a number of responses from residents, local organisations and international bodies.
One is UK campaign group 'We're All Equal' which is calling on the Manx public to reject proposals,,introducing abortion 'right through to birth' for the severely disabled foetus.
It's also pitched in to the debate criticising the use of terms in Dr Allinson's bill to describe individuals with disabilities, such as 'handicap' and 'defect'.
